The Philadelphia Art Alliance is the oldest multidisciplinary arts center in the U.S. Founded in 1915, the Art Alliance has been promoting the careers of emerging and established visual, literary, and performing artists by providing both exhibition and performance space as well as meeting areas for the exchange of ideas.
